Error after migarting from Maven to Gradle

Getting below error after migrating from Selenium-TestNg-Maven project to Gradle.

C:\GradleDemo>gradle assemble

Task :compileJava
C:\GradleDemo\src\main\java\com\inspire\brands\configuration\browser\ChromeBrowser.java:22: error: cannot find symbol
DesiredCapabilities chrome = DesiredCapabilities.chrome();
^
symbol: method chrome()
location: class DesiredCapabilities
C:\GradleDemo\src\main\java\com\inspire\brands\configuration\browser\ChromeBrowser.java:47: error: cannot find symbol
DesiredCapabilities chrome = DesiredCapabilities.chrome();
^
symbol: method chrome()
location: class DesiredCapabilities
C:\GradleDemo\src\main\java\com\inspire\brands\configuration\browser\FirefoxBrowser.java:19: error: cannot find symbol
DesiredCapabilities firefox = DesiredCapabilities.firefox();
^
symbol: method firefox()
location: class DesiredCapabilities
C:\GradleDemo\src\main\java\com\inspire\brands\configuration\browser\FirefoxBrowser.java:55: error: cannot find symbol
DesiredCapabilities capabilities = DesiredCapabilities.firefox();
^
symbol: method firefox()
location: class DesiredCapabilities
C:\GradleDemo\src\main\java\com\inspire\brands\configuration\browser\IExploreBrowser.java:19: error: cannot find symbol
DesiredCapabilities cap = DesiredCapabilities.internetExplorer();
^
symbol: method internetExplorer()
location: class DesiredCapabilities
C:\GradleDemo\src\main\java\com\inspire\brands\helper\Button\ButtonHelper.java:24: error: reference to click is ambiguous
click(driver.findElement(locator));
^
both method click(By) in ButtonHelper and method click(WebElement) in ButtonHelper match
C:\GradleDemo\src\main\java\com\inspire\brands\helper\CheckBox\CheckBoxOrRadioButtonHelper.java:26: error: reference to selectCheckBox is ambiguous
selectCheckBox(driver.findElement(locator));
^
both method selectCheckBox(By) in CheckBoxOrRadioButtonHelper and method selectCheckBox(WebElement) in CheckBoxOrRadioButtonHelper match
C:\GradleDemo\src\main\java\com\inspire\brands\helper\CheckBox\CheckBoxOrRadioButtonHelper.java:31: error: reference to unSelectCheckBox is ambiguous
unSelectCheckBox(driver.findElement(locator));
^
both method unSelectCheckBox(By) in CheckBoxOrRadioButtonHelper and method unSelectCheckBox(WebElement) in CheckBoxOrRadioButtonHelper match
C:\GradleDemo\src\main\java\com\inspire\brands\helper\CheckBox\CheckBoxOrRadioButtonHelper.java:36: error: reference to isIselected is ambiguous
return isIselected(driver.findElement(locator));
^
both method isIselected(By) in CheckBoxOrRadioButtonHelper and method isIselected(WebElement) in CheckBoxOrRadioButtonHelper match
C:\GradleDemo\src\main\java\com\inspire\brands\helper\Javascript\JavaScriptHelper.java:43: error: reference to scrollToElemet is ambiguous
scrollToElemet(driver.findElement(locator));
^
both method scrollToElemet(WebElement) in JavaScriptHelper and method scrollToElemet(By) in JavaScriptHelper match
C:\GradleDemo\src\main\java\com\inspire\brands\helper\Javascript\JavaScriptHelper.java:66: error: reference to scrollIntoView is ambiguous
scrollIntoView(driver.findElement(locator));
^
both method scrollIntoView(WebElement) in JavaScriptHelper and method scrollIntoView(By) in JavaScriptHelper match
C:\GradleDemo\src\main\java\com\inspire\brands\helper\Wait\WaitHelper.java:59: error: method pollingEvery in class FluentWait cannot be applied to given types;
wait.pollingEvery(pollingEveryInMiliSec, TimeUnit.MILLISECONDS);
^
required: Duration
found: int,TimeUnit
reason: actual and formal argument lists differ in length
where T is a type-variable:
T extends Object declared in class FluentWait
Note: Some input files use or override a deprecated API.
Note: Recompile with -Xlint:deprecation for details.
12 errors

Task :compileJava FAILED

FAILURE: Build failed with an exception.

  • What went wrong:
    Execution failed for task ‘:compileJava’.

Compilation failed; see the compiler error output for details.

  • Try:
    Run with --stacktrace option to get the stack trace. Run with --info or --debug option to get more log output. Run with --scan to get full insights.

  • Get more help at https://help.gradle.org

BUILD FAILED in 4s
1 actionable task: 1 executed